Hannah's exposure to Chinese medicine began at a young age. Her aunt was an acupuncturist, so she grew up with acupuncture, bodywork, and the holistic approach to health that Chinese medicine believes in. Hannah grew up on the coast of Maine and attended Waldorf School for many years, where Rudolf Steiner's educational philosophy instilled a deep interest in the natural world. The realization that we are a microcosm of nature gave her a deeper appreciation for the philosophies surrounding Chinese medicine. Early exposure to acupuncture and bodywork and a reverence for the natural world inspired Hannah to study Chinese medicine to bring these ideals into a capacity of helping others.
After graduating from Daoist Traditions College with a Doctorate in Acupuncture and Chinese Medicine, Hannah spent two years studying and working under Andrew and JulieAnn Nugent-Head at The Alternative Clinic in Asheville, North Carolina. Andrew and JulieAnn are renowned Chinese medicine practitioners dedicated to preserving and passing on China's traditional knowledge. With a combined 36 years of experience in China, Andrew and JulieAnn studied directly under the last old doctors of Beijing. Their teachings have greatly influenced Hannah's approach to treating patients using effective, tangible medicine. During her time at The Alternative Clinic, Hannah completed over 1,000 hours of clinical observation with Andrew and JulieAnn along with treating her own patients. This invaluable opportunity brought classical Chinese medicine theory to life in a clinical setting where Hannah could directly apply her experience and training to treat her own patients. Hannah is unique in that she has years of hands-on, post-graduate training under the mentorship of highly experienced practitioners.
Hannah's holistic approach to health incorporates a range of Chinese medicine techniques to address a wide variety of medical conditions. She provides acupuncture for a diverse spectrum of patient concerns, including pain management, digestive issues, and emotional well-being, alongside her more specialized services. With a strong focus on orthopedic conditions, she utilizes dry needling to effectively treat and prevent pain and musculoskeletal issues. Hannah also works with many dermatology patients, employing custom herbal therapy, facial acupuncture, and microneedling to address skin health from the inside out.
